![]() |
ImFusion SDK 4.3
|
This is the complete list of members for OptimizerXNES, including all inherited members.
| abort() override | OptimizerXNES | virtual |
| aborted() const | Optimizer | inline |
| abortEval() const (defined in Optimizer) | Optimizer | inline |
| abortFunTol() const (defined in Optimizer) | Optimizer | inline |
| abortFunVal() const (defined in Optimizer) | Optimizer | inline |
| abortParTol() const (defined in Optimizer) | Optimizer | inline |
| abortTime() const (defined in Optimizer) | Optimizer | inline |
| addSparseConnection(int k, int l) | OptimizerXNES | |
| addToStudy() const | Optimizer | inline |
| bestVal() const | Optimizer | inline |
| computePlot(double *pars) | Optimizer | protected |
| computeStats(double *pars, int n) const | Optimizer | protected |
| Configurable()=default (defined in Configurable) | Configurable | |
| Configurable(const Configurable &rhs) (defined in Configurable) | Configurable | |
| Configurable(Configurable &&rhs) noexcept (defined in Configurable) | Configurable | |
| configuration(Properties *p) const override | OptimizerXNES | virtual |
| configure(const Properties *p) override | OptimizerXNES | virtual |
| configureDefaults() | Configurable | virtual |
| dimension() const | Optimizer | inline |
| error(int which=0) const | Optimizer | |
| errorFunction() | Optimizer | inline |
| EVALUATE enum value | Optimizer | |
| evaluate(int n, const double *x, double *dx=0) override | Optimizer | virtual |
| execute(double *x) | Optimizer | virtual |
| expand(const double *sel, double *all) const | Optimizer | |
| firstVal() const | Optimizer | inline |
| hasParamNames() const | Optimizer | |
| isAtBounds(std::vector< int > *indicesAtBounds=nullptr) const | Optimizer | |
| logFilename() const | Optimizer | inline |
| logging() const (defined in Optimizer) | Optimizer | inline |
| logResultConsole(const double *pOpt, int result=0) | Optimizer | protected |
| logResultFile(const double *pInit, const double *pOpt) | Optimizer | protected |
| lowerBounds() const (defined in Optimizer) | Optimizer | inline |
| m_aborted | Optimizer | protected |
| m_abortEval | Optimizer | protected |
| m_abortFunTol | Optimizer | protected |
| m_abortFunVal | Optimizer | protected |
| m_abortParTol | Optimizer | protected |
| m_abortTime | Optimizer | protected |
| m_addToStudy | Optimizer | protected |
| m_auxPars | Optimizer | protected |
| m_bestVal | Optimizer | protected |
| m_cf | Optimizer | protected |
| m_dim | Optimizer | protected |
| m_doneEst | Optimizer | protected |
| m_ef | Optimizer | protected |
| m_error | Optimizer | protected |
| m_eval | Optimizer | protected |
| m_first | Optimizer | protected |
| m_firstError | Optimizer | protected |
| m_firstVal | Optimizer | protected |
| m_lastPars | Optimizer | protected |
| m_logFile | Optimizer | protected |
| m_logFilename | Optimizer | protected |
| m_loggingC | Optimizer | protected |
| m_loggingF | Optimizer | protected |
| m_lowerBounds | Optimizer | protected |
| m_minimize | Optimizer | protected |
| m_mode | Optimizer | protected |
| m_paramNames | Optimizer | protected |
| m_params | Configurable | protected |
| m_parGradients (defined in Optimizer) | Optimizer | protected |
| m_pars | Optimizer | protected |
| m_plotData | Optimizer | protected |
| m_progress | Optimizer | protected |
| m_progressTask | Optimizer | protected |
| m_progressText | Optimizer | protected |
| m_progressUpdateDisplay | Optimizer | protected |
| m_range | Optimizer | protected |
| m_run | Optimizer | protected |
| m_scale | Optimizer | protected |
| m_sel | Optimizer | protected |
| m_selDim | Optimizer | protected |
| m_steps | Optimizer | protected |
| m_study | Optimizer | protected |
| m_studyOrig | Optimizer | protected |
| m_time | Optimizer | protected |
| m_timer | Optimizer | protected |
| m_type | Optimizer | protected |
| m_updateBetter | Optimizer | protected |
| m_updateProgress | Optimizer | protected |
| m_upperBounds | Optimizer | protected |
| minimize() const | Optimizer | inline |
| Mode enum name | Optimizer | |
| mode() const | Optimizer | inline |
| numEval() const | Optimizer | inline |
| operator=(const Configurable &) (defined in Configurable) | Configurable | |
| operator=(Configurable &&) noexcept (defined in Configurable) | Configurable | |
| OPT enum value | Optimizer | |
| Optimizer(int n, int type, CostFunction *cf=0, const std::vector< std::string > ¶mNames={}) | Optimizer | |
| OptimizerXNES(int n, CostFunction *cf=nullptr, const std::vector< std::string > ¶mNames={}) | OptimizerXNES | |
| paramName(int i) const | Optimizer | |
| PLOT enum value | Optimizer | |
| plotData() | Optimizer | inline |
| population() | OptimizerXNES | inline |
| progress() | Optimizer | inline |
| progressBetter() const (defined in Optimizer) | Optimizer | inline |
| progressText() const (defined in Optimizer) | Optimizer | inline |
| progressUpdate() const (defined in Optimizer) | Optimizer | inline |
| progressUpdatesDisplay() const (defined in Optimizer) | Optimizer | inline |
| randomOptimization(double *pars) | Optimizer | protected |
| range() const | Optimizer | inline |
| registerParameter(ParameterBase *param) | Configurable | |
| repeatSelection(int n, int extra=0) | Optimizer | |
| resetSparse() | OptimizerXNES | |
| resultName(int value) const | Optimizer | protectedvirtual |
| scale() const | Optimizer | inline |
| selDim() const | Optimizer | inline |
| selection() const | Optimizer | inline |
| setAbortEval(int num) | Optimizer | inline |
| setAbortFunTol(double val) | Optimizer | inline |
| setAbortFunVal(double val) | Optimizer | inline |
| setAbortParTol(double val) | Optimizer | inline |
| setAbortTime(double sec) | Optimizer | inline |
| setAddToStudy(bool flag) | Optimizer | inline |
| setBounds(double bounds) | Optimizer | |
| setBounds(double lower, double upper) | Optimizer | |
| setBounds(const std::vector< double > &bounds) | Optimizer | |
| setBounds(const std::vector< double > &lower, const std::vector< double > &upper) | Optimizer | |
| setCostFunction(CostFunction *cf) | Optimizer | inline |
| setDimension(int d) | Optimizer | |
| setErrorFunction(ErrorFunction *ef) | Optimizer | inline |
| setInitVariance(double var) | OptimizerXNES | inline |
| setInitVariances(std::vector< double > initVar) | OptimizerXNES | inline |
| setLogFilename(const std::string &filename) | Optimizer | inline |
| setLogging(int file, int console=0) | Optimizer | inline |
| setMinimize(bool flag) | Optimizer | inline |
| setMode(Mode mode, double range=1.0, int steps=1, bool includeOrig=false) | Optimizer | |
| setParamNames(const std::vector< std::string > ¶mNames) | Optimizer | |
| setPopulation(int pop=50) | OptimizerXNES | inline |
| setProgress(Progress *p) | Optimizer | inline |
| setProgressBetter(bool flag) | Optimizer | inline |
| setProgressText(const std::string &description) | Optimizer | inline |
| setProgressUpdate(bool flag) | Optimizer | inline |
| setProgressUpdatesDisplay(bool flag) | Optimizer | inline |
| setScale(double scale) | Optimizer | |
| setScale(const std::vector< double > scale) | Optimizer | |
| setSeed(int seed) | OptimizerXNES | inline |
| setSelection(const std::vector< bool > &sel) | Optimizer | |
| setSparseMode(bool sparse=true) | OptimizerXNES | |
| setType(int val) | Optimizer | virtual |
| setUpdateSpeed(double speed=0.2) | OptimizerXNES | |
| shrink(const double *all, double *sel) const | Optimizer | |
| signalParametersChanged | Configurable | |
| signalStudyStepFinished | Optimizer | |
| steps() const | Optimizer | inline |
| STUDY enum value | Optimizer | |
| studyIncludeOrig() const | Optimizer | inline |
| studyResults() const | Optimizer | inline |
| type() const | Optimizer | inline |
| unregisterParameter(const ParameterBase *param) | Configurable | |
| updateSpeed() | OptimizerXNES | inline |
| upperBounds() const (defined in Optimizer) | Optimizer | inline |
| ~Configurable() (defined in Configurable) | Configurable | virtual |
| ~CostFunction()=default (defined in CostFunction) | CostFunction | virtual |
| ~Optimizer() override | Optimizer | |
| ~OptimizerXNES() override | OptimizerXNES |